Full Job Description
The Internal Communications Specialist plays a critical role to support the execution of strategic internal communications programs for Marsh Risk Global and Marsh Canada. This role drives end-to-end development of content and campaigns including writing, editing, coordinating production and distribution, and measuring results—to ensure high-quality, on‑brand materials are delivered on time and reach the right audiences across intranet, email, newsletters, social and other channels. We will count on you to: • Drive and support end-to-end execution of strategic communications programs for Marsh Risk Global and Marsh Canada, ensuring content is high-quality, on-brand, engaging, and delivered on time across channels and formats. • Write, edit, and proofread employee communications, newsletters, and informational materials for internal distribution. • Publish and maintain content across communication vehicles (intranet, email, newsletters, social media, etc.), keeping materials fresh, accurate, and available to target audiences. • Coordinate distribution, audience segmentation and tracking; analyze distribution and engagement metrics to measure effectiveness and inform improvements. • Support surveys, feedback collection and production logistics; summarize findings and recommend actions to boost employee engagement, brand awareness, and stakeholder relationships. What you need to have: • Professional experience in internal communications environments •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to convey complex information in a clear and concise manner. • Self-motivated and able to work autonomously while remaining flexible to shifting team priorities. • Proficiency in utilizing various communication mediums and platforms, including digital channels, social media, and multimedia content creation. What makes you stand out: • Strong writing and editorial skills with experience in content publishing, audience segmentation, metrics analysis, and employee engagement initiatives. • Exposure to Microsoft Dynamics and SharePoint with experience using Dynamics for email distributions, and SharePoint for content publishing, document management, and intranet maintenance. • Use AI technologies toachieve efficiencies in planning and producing internal communication deliverables The applicable base salary range for this role is $69,800 to $139,700. The base pay offered will be determined on factors such as experience, skills, training, location, certifications, education, and any applicable minimum wage requirements. Decisions will be determined on a case-by-case basis. In addition to the base salary, this position may be eligible for performance-based incentives. We are excited to offer a competitive total rewards package which includes health and welfare benefits, tuition assistance, 401K savings and other retirement programs as well as employee assistance programs.
